If a and b are negative real numbers, how can we use Archimedean principle? In the video when p, p-1,p+1 etc is introduced, we are assuming a and b to be positive numbers.
@farukgurbuzer20202 жыл бұрын
actually no we’re not, we only assumed that b is greater then a which made b-a positive and that was enough for the proof. you can also see it by taking two negative irrational numbers.
